FBI Agent Arrested for Sharing Classified Documents
Former FBI agent Johnathan Buma was arrested for sharing classified documents, including details on a foreign country's WMD program, to write a book, after voicing concerns about the bureau's handling of investigations involving Rudy Giuliani and Hunter Biden.

California's Medi-Cal faces $9.5 Billion Shortfall, Prompts Loan Request
California faces a $9.5 billion shortfall in its Medi-Cal program, partly due to the inclusion of 1.6 million undocumented immigrants, prompting a $6.2 billion loan request and raising concerns about long-term fiscal sustainability.

80,000 JFK Assassination Files Released
Following President Trump's announcement, 80,000 pages of previously unreleased documents related to the John F. Kennedy assassination were released to the public on Tuesday, fulfilling a long-standing promise and campaign pledge, though some redactions remain.

H7N9 Bird Flu Outbreak in Mississippi
A highly pathogenic avian influenza H7N9 strain was detected on a Mississippi poultry farm on March 13, infecting 47,654 chickens; this prompted immediate quarantine and depopulation measures, with no poultry entering the food system.

FBI Seeks Chinese Nationals in $15 Million Drone Smuggling Case to Iran
The FBI is seeking Baoxia "Emily" Liu and three other Chinese nationals for smuggling U.S. drone weapons to Iran through a years-long conspiracy involving front companies and misrepresentation, with the State Department offering a $15 million reward.
